Potulny scores two in loss
Ryan Potulny - C - Edmonton Oilers
Nov. 28, 2009 - 6:40 AM ET

Ryan Potulny scored twice as the Oilers lost 5-4 in a shootout to San Jose Friday.

Potulny now has five goals this season, with three coming in his last two games. Dustin Penner and Gilbert Brule each had a goal and an assist for Edmonton.
